#347e36 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#347e36 is composed of 20.4% red, 49.4% green and 21.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 58.7% cyan, 0% magenta, 57.1% yellow and 50.6% black. It has a hue angle of 121.6 degrees, a saturation of 41.6% and a lightness of 34.9%. #347e36 color hex could be obtained by blending #68fc6c with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336633.

Shades and Tints of #347e36

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000100 is the darkest color, while #f2faf2 is the lightest one.

Tones of #347e36

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#565c56 is the less saturated color, while #04ae09 is the most saturated one.
